Like I said yesterday, if I wait awhile, the problem seems to 'self correct'. When I got up this morning, I could again send emails. I sent several, including group recipients with an attachment, from both my old and new computers, and it seems to be working ok. I have not made any changes to the settings or any other adjustments to my computers since last night when it was not working.
My ISP is Time Warner Cable. I specifically asked if their server was recognizing my emails as spam, or if I exceeded my limit. They said 'no', and that my account was not flagged for quarantine. They could not shed any light on that error message.


"Looking at the error you are getting,  "server error: '451 Outbound mail refused", it would seem that the email is leaving your computer correctly, but being refused by the email server."

 

The reason I hypothesized that the message was not even leaving the computer is that as soon as I would send a test email, it would come back immediately with the 451 error message, I mean instantaneously -- there's not enough time lapse for it to get to the server. Having said that, I've always thought Time Warner shuffles settings and things around for its customers then plays dumb like nothing has changed. I'd still like to figure out the likely cause of the problem in case it happens again, and still want to rule out Norton. But arrows are pointing to ISP.
